Output dfbba6dc53ad06e3fd93676ff69410358fe41a6cea2f90319cd44dd4efdc005e:0

value
3591000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 072ff8b142465a9c7b7c31b4c2ddd394c5aa343d OP_EQUAL
address
32M2813tnbWtfwshMQZpm81yiT7nQXhiSZ
transaction
dfbba6dc53ad06e3fd93676ff69410358fe41a6cea2f90319cd44dd4efdc005e
spent
true